Six benchmark dimensions
Sector
Financial services, pharmaceuticals, infrastructure, retail, technology, public sector. Each sector has its own failure patterns, risk profiles, and recovery trajectories.
Technology projects fail faster. Infrastructure projects fail more expensively. Pharmaceutical projects fail with more regulatory consequence.
Project Size
Measured by budget and team size. Larger projects have more failure modes. Smaller projects have less resilience. Size changes the benchmark.
A Rescue Score of 45 on a £5m project is very different from a Rescue Score of 45 on a £500m program.
Project Phase
Initiation, planning, execution, closure. The phase determines which failure modes are most likely — and which interventions are still available.
A project in execution with a Rescue Score of 40 has fewer recovery options than a project in planning with the same score.
Region
Project failure patterns vary by geography. Regulatory environment, labor market, supply chain structure, and cultural factors all affect project risk.
Infrastructure projects in emerging markets carry different risk profiles from equivalent projects in mature markets.
Contract Model
Fixed price, time and materials, alliance, framework. The contract model determines the incentive structure — and the incentive structure determines the failure mode.
Fixed-price contracts concentrate risk on the supplier. Time-and-materials contracts concentrate risk on the client. Both create predictable failure patterns.
Complexity
Number of workstreams, number of vendors, number of stakeholder groups, degree of technical novelty. Complexity multiplies every other risk factor.
A project with ten vendors and three regulatory bodies is not ten times more complex than a single-vendor project. It is exponentially more complex.
